Output 3642cbc7b1fa413b82dc3368d74e5b54841cf9868d448de8321943d556404240:2

value
3033648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07883b7c150d99d107115c7ba16cb80e5e8fba0e OP_EQUAL
address
32NqrUcyYwfxreBGczW4T87ZVrPQU8G3aZ
transaction
3642cbc7b1fa413b82dc3368d74e5b54841cf9868d448de8321943d556404240
spent
true